What is a MCE remote?

Media Center Edition (MCE) remotes are designed to control PCs running Microsoft Windows with Windows Media Center. MCE remotes come with an external infrared receiver that connects to a PC via USB. Newer PCs may have the IR receiver integrated in the case.

How do I setup my Media Center on my computer?

Configure tuners, TV signal, and Guide

  1. Using a Media Center remote, press the green Start button .
  2. On the Windows Media Center start screen, scroll to Tasks, select Settings, select General, select Windows Media Center Setup, and then select Set Up TV Signal.

Is there an infrared remote control for Windows Media Center?

The pronto infrared codes can be used with USB-UIRT and input directly into programs such as uutx.exe or girder to control windows media center with any pronto compatible IR transceiver (IR blaster, IR sender, remote controls).
